The Action People’s Party (APP) has won 22 chairmanship seats out of the 23 in the just-concluded local government elections in Rivers State on Saturday.

The Chief Election Officer of the Rivers State Independent Electoral Commission (RSIEC), Justice Adolphus Enebeli, declared the results on Saturday evening in Port Harcourt.

He, however, said that the formal announcement of results for Etche local government area of the State was suspended because the collation of results was still ongoing.

According to him, the results for Etche LGA will be declared alongside that of the 319 councillorship seats at a later date.

The Eastern Updates also reports that APP was apparently backed in the election by the State governor, Siminalayi Fubara, following the crisis rocking the ruling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) in the State occasioned by a battle of supremacy for the control of the party between Fubara and the immediate-past governor of the State, Nyesom Wike.

Rivers State governor, Sir Siminalayi Fubara, had earlier accused the Inspector General of Police and the entire Nigeria Police Force (NPF) of massaging the ego and serving the interest of an unnamed Abuja-based politician to scuttle the local government elections scheduled for October 5, 2024, in the State.

Fubara made the accusation on Friday while addressing a World Press conference at the Government House, Port Harcourt.

The governor had revealed that the already scheduled local government elections, barely hours away, cannot be stopped or truncated because a particular person does not want it conducted.

He said that everything that needed to be done about the electoral process legally, security wise and logistically, including the voters, have been finalised and voters sensitised because of their high confidence level.
